Several things change the final bill when you replace a roof. The total area of your home is the biggest factor, followed by the specific materials you choose, like asphalt shingles versus metal or tile. We also look at the pitch or slope of your roof and how many layers of old material need to be pulled off before we start. If there is hidden wood rot or damaged decking underneath, that adds to the labor and supplies required.

TPO roofing offers several benefits for commercial buildings in Raleigh. It's known for its energy efficiency, reflecting sunlight and reducing cooling costs. TPO is also durable, resistant to punctures, and can withstand harsh weather. Its single-ply membrane makes installation relatively straightforward. Regular roof maintenance in Raleigh is key to longevity. Keep your gutters clean to prevent water buildup. Trim any overhanging tree branches that could cause damage. Periodically inspect your roof for any signs of wear or damage. If you see anything concerning, it's wise to have a licensed, insured pro take a look. Proactive care saves money in the long run.
